WHY

Sharks, eagle rays, unlimited fish life

GETTING THERE

Fly to Malé International Airport on North Malé Atol. South Malé Atoll resorts are 20 minutes away by boat.

WHEN

November through May

WHERE

South Malé Atoll, Maldives

DIVE WITH

Club Rannalhi (clubrannalhi.com), Cocoa Island (cocoaisland.como.bz), MV Sea Queen (scubascuba.com), MV Manthiri (manthiriliveaboard.com)

Cocoa Thila, Maldives

By David Espinosa (Adapted from "passport to diving the world")

Well Known For :

One of the best house reef in the world.

Yeah it's unfair that one of the priciest resorts in the world gets as its house reef one of the best dive sites; but a few metres from Cocoa Island's swank villas lies the teardrop-shaped Cocoa, Thila, a 100m-long bommie covered in soft corals. The thila's top is at 15m, and with a ripping current the blue water entry needs to be timed perfectly to catch the leading edge. Thankfully, you can duck into caverns and cuts that pock the northern rim and sit back as schools of snapper, jacks, and trevally feed in the current, while gangs of black tip sharks and majestic eagle rays fly by. Best of all: After each exhilirating dive I can retreat to my Cocoa Island villa knowing that even if life's not fair, at least I'm living (and diving) in style.
